文章目录深入了解Kubernetes(k8s)Service一、基础概念1、创建简单Service2、创建无Selector的Service二、ClusterIP三、NodePort四、ExternalName五、LoadBalancer六、扩展\- externalIP七、扩展 \- Pod的DNS 深入了解Kubernetes(k8s)Service一、基础概念将运行在一组 Pods 上的应
# Kubernetes Ingress 配置指定端口80和443Kubernetes 中,Ingress 是一种用于管理集群中入口流量的 API 对象。它允许开发人员定义和管理入站 HTTP 和 HTTPS 流量的路由规则。Ingress 控制器是负责根据 Ingress 规则将流量路由到正确的服务的组件。 本文将介绍如何在 Kubernetes Ingress配置指定端口 80
原创 2023-09-14 16:50:09
2119阅读
1评论
一、 Ingress 配置介绍 kubernetes Ingess 是有2部分组成,Ingress Controller 和Ingress服务组成,负责统一管理外部对k8s cluster中service的请求。通过定义Ingress Resoucre(IngressIngress Controller,Ingress Service)等实现。常用的Ingress Controller 是ing
转载 2023-10-04 00:03:57
325阅读
作者: LemonNan Ingress在 Service 篇介绍的是基于4层网络进行的负载均衡, 四层网络转发不够灵活, 无法根据接口路径相关的信息进行路由转发, so, 今天介绍的就是基于 Ingress 的7层路由转发. 介绍Ingress 是 K8s 中暴露服务的一种方式, 而暴露的服务要对外可用的话, 则需要 Ingress Controller 和 Ingress (负载均衡的规则)
标题:Kubernetes Ingress配置实现关键词 引言: Kubernetes IngressKubernetes集群中的一种资源类型,用于管理入站HTTP和HTTPS请求的路由。当我们需要将外部流量路由到Kubernetes集群中的不同服务时,可以使用Ingress进行配置和管理。本文将介绍如何使用Kubernetes Ingress配置实现关键词,并提供详细的代码示例。 1. 了
原创 8月前
25阅读
最近发现好多人问Ingress,同时一直也没去用Nginx的Ingress,索性捣鼓一把,发现跟原来确实有了点变化,在这里写篇文章记录一下一、Ingress介绍Kubernetes暴露服务的方式目前只有三种:LoadBalancer Service、NodePort Service、Ingress;前两种估计都应该很熟悉,具体的可以参考下 这篇文章;下面想写介绍一下这个Ingress。1
转载 2月前
52阅读
Kubernetes 集群中,Ingress是授权入站连接到达集群服务的规则集合,为您提供七层负载均衡能力。您可以给 Ingress 配置提供外部可访问的 URL、负载均衡、SSL、基于名称的虚拟主机等。目前主要广泛应用的有:Nginx、Traefik、Envoy三种一、K8S服务暴露介绍从 kubernetes 1.2 版本开始,kubernetes提供了 Ingress 对象来实现对外暴露
转载 2023-08-04 01:48:12
0阅读
Ingresskubernetes的一个资源对象,用于将不同URL的访问请求转发到后端不同的Service,以实现HTTP层的业务路由机制。
原创 2022-12-30 15:32:14
270阅读
使用ingress的方式实现service的对外服务的暴露
原创 2018-03-17 16:47:51
10000+阅读
1点赞
1评论
pod.yaml(kubectl explain pod)KIND: Pod VERSION: v1 DESCRIPTION: Pod is a collection of containers that can run on a host. This resource is created by clients and scheduled onto hosts.
转载 5天前
11阅读
1. 创建 secret $unzip unzip 3937326_app.*****.com_nginx.zip #该文件就是阿里云上下载下来的证书 $mv 3937326_app.*****.com.pem tls.crt $mv 3937326_app.*****.com.key tls.ke ...
转载 2021-10-21 17:05:00
217阅读
2评论
注:本文使用的Traefik为1.x的版本在生产环境中,我们常常需要控制来自互联网的外部进入集群中,而这恰巧是Ingress的职责。Ingress的主要目的是将HTTP和HTTPS从集群外部暴露给该集群中运行的服务。这与Ingress控制如何将外部流量路由到集群有异曲同工之妙。接下来,我们举一个实际的例子来更清楚的说明Ingress的概念。首先,想象一下在你的Kubernetes集群中有若干个微服
基础部分参看官网介绍,很详细:https://kubernetes.io/zh1. 快速体验(minikube)https://github.com/kubernetes/minikube/releases1.1 安装1)下载minikube-windows-amd64.exe改名为minikube.exe2)打开VirtualBox,打开cmd3)运行minikube start --vm-dr
转载 2月前
46阅读
kubernetesingress配置部署标签(空格分隔):kubernetes系列一:kubernetesingress一:kubernetes的nginxingress1.1ingress-nginx的部署Ingress-Nginxgithub地址:https://github.com/kubernetes/ingress-nginxIngress-Nginx官方网站:https://ku
原创 精选 2020-03-13 10:40:27
4475阅读
1点赞
在这里可以看到我已经部署了ingress controll,在使用ingress controll之前要把控制器部署
原创 2022-08-17 08:29:35
341阅读
server 有一个问题就是无论哪种类型都只能实现 4 层转发和代理,如果要建立一个 http 的服务,那么每一个 app 都要建立成一个 http 主机,因为 4 层调度本身是无法卸载 http 会话的,事实上 k8s 集群还有一种引入集群外部流量的方式:ingress,ingress 资源是一种七层调度器,但他也脱离不了 server资源 和 web 服务[外链图片转存失败,源站可能有防盗链机
转载 4月前
69阅读
kubernetes1. service2. Service 是由 kube-proxy 组件,加上 iptables 来共同实现3. 集群内部访问4. IPVS模式的service,可以使K8s集群支持更多量级的Pod5. Flannel vxlan模式跨主机通信原理6. 外部访问7. Kubernetes 提供了一个 DNS 插件 Service,通过解析访问8.headless servi
转载 5月前
43阅读
一、上集回顾  1、Service 3种模型:userspace,iptables,ipvs  2、Service类型ClusterIP,NodePort       NodePort:client -> NodeIP:NodePort -> ClusterIP:ServicePort -> PodIP:containerPort       LoadBalancer      
转载 8月前
127阅读
Kubernetes是一个容器编排平台,可以帮助开发人员更好地管理和调度容器化的应用程序。在Kubernetes中,443端口用于安全通信,常用于HTTPS协议访问应用程序。本文将介绍如何在Kubernetes中使用443端口,并给出相应的代码示例。 ### 实现443端口使用的步骤 | 步骤 | 描述 | | ---- | ---- | | 1 | 创建一个Kubernetes集群 | |
目录Ingress1.ingress的组成2.ingress 工作原理3.ingress的优点ingress controller 部署ingressingress-controller进行流量转发部署步骤给nginx-ingress-contorller授权创建名称空间并创建nginx-ingress-controller部署后端的服务,如tomcat,并通过service进行暴露编写tomc
转载 2023-07-14 09:36:33
140阅读
  • 1
  • 2
  • 3
  • 4
  • 5